WAITING FOR GUFFMAN

Directed by Christopher Guest, this mockumentary follows the residents of the fictional small town of Blaine, Missouri, as they prepare for a community theater production celebrating the town's sesquicentennial. Led by flamboyant director Corky St. Clair (Christopher Guest), the amateur cast hopes to impress a Broadway producer rumored to be attending. The film offers a hilarious and affectionate satire of small-town life and amateur theatrics, featuring an ensemble cast known for their improvisational comedy.
